CM9 9FF is a large user postcode in Heybridge, Essex. It was first introduced in April 2019.
'Large User' postcodes are allocated to organisations which receive large amounts of post. Unlike standard geographic postcodes, which cover up to 80 addresses, a large user postcode is unique to a single address.
The geographic coordinates assigned to a large user postcode may not necessarily be the actual coordinates of the location to which mail is delivered. If the address is a PO Box, then the coordinates will usually be the Royal Mail sorting office which handles mail for that postcode. In other cases, the coordinates of the postcode may be the headquarters, or registered office, of an organisation rather than the building which receives mail.
